Wasteland #1
In the scorched ruins of a world scarred by the Big Wet, the isolated town of Providens clings to survival in a land of rock and sand. When a quiet stranger named Michael arrives, his presence stirs uneasy questions: is he a savior, a threat, or something else entirely? Written by Antony Johnston and brought to life with stark, haunting visuals by Christopher Mitten, Wasteland #1 opens a gripping chapter in a broken world where every choice could mean survival—or ruin. The cover, a striking piece by Ben Templesmith, captures the desolation and tension of this new beginning.
